Hotel Kabuki, located in San Francisco’s vibrant Japantown, offers a harmonious blend of Eastern and Western aesthetics in its decor. This dog-friendly establishment provides a unique sense of place that pays homage to the historic and worldly influences of the surrounding neighborhood. Guests can immerse themselves in the pulse of San Francisco while enjoying the convenience of being centrally located near shopping, dining, universities, and medical facilities. At Hotel Kabuki, pet owners can rest assured that their furry companions are welcome to join them during their stay.
The hotel’s dog-friendly policy allows guests to explore the city with their four-legged friends by their side. With a commitment to providing a comfortable and inclusive experience for all guests, Hotel Kabuki ensures that both humans and pets can enjoy the beauty and excitement of San Francisco together.
